Markings (XVII)

“Come here, guys.” Will dropped a couple of binders on the table next to the coin. “You have to see this.”

Will was incredible. I had detailed note on major things in my world, but Will kept these meticulous notes in the little details. He had an entire 3” binder dedicated to one hundred years of fashion changes in my world. He okayed pretty much anything with me, though not always the details.

“Dave, you remember when I mentioned my idea about the Beldeford family adding markings to their coins with every successive ruler?” he asked.

“Yeah, I do.” I think I knew where he was going.

“I told you the what, but not the how or where.” He pointed to the entry in his binder. Starting with the second Beldeford ruler, a number was added to the coin indicating the succession of rulers.

“Neat idea,” Robert said. “But so what.”

“By Dave’s timeline, Hani is the sixth ruler of the Beldeford line. Look directly below his image.”

Sure enough, right below Hani’s likeness was a small VI, the Roman numeral for six.
